Transaction 01200264492b531a11cde202e862fc536cff2962438ca55e9eb624e288af9a2b
1 Input
1 Output
-
01200264492b531a11cde202e862fc536cff2962438ca55e9eb624e288af9a2b:0
- value
- 374573
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bfcada67866504dbe39a986c5f9ba75d322344c2 OP_EQUAL
- address
- 3KB7zfdHNRvJW3LmqPFqAmL4UY3tVDsPo1